On my current project, deployment is being done manually. I've been
pushing for us to start using Capistrano. I started to make a simple
Proof of Concept. Now I've encountered a problem that I'm unable to
find an answer to in earlier posts here.

For staging we're using three hosted application servers that is
accessed through a gateway. The problem is that we don't have real
sudo-access to these app-servers.

Instead we're logging in as the super user xyz by writing "super xyz".
This shows a new prompt with the necessary access. It turns out that
this is a blocking operation. Capistrano waits indefinitely for the
command to finish.

I'm hoping that someone might have encountered something along the
same lines, and can give me some pointers on how to solve this
problem. I realize this may be a way too unusual setup to use
Capistrano, in which case that answer would be appreciated to.
